The TVP5150/1 decoders support different video input sources to their
AIP1A/B pins.
Possible configurations are as follows:
- Analog Composite signal connected to AIP1A.
- Analog Composite signal connected to AIP1B.
- Analog S-Video Y (luminance) and C (chrominance)
signals connected to AIP1A and AIP1B respectively.
This patch extends the device tree bindings documentation to describe
how the input connectors for these devices should be defined in a DT.
